2004 Ford Mustang vs. 1964 Toyota Crown

To start off, 2004 Ford Mustang is newer by 40 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1964 Toyota Crown.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1964 Toyota Crown would be higher. At 3,802 cc (6 cylinders), 2004 Ford Mustang is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2004 Ford Mustang (191 HP) has 111 more horse power than 1964 Toyota Crown. (80 HP). In normal driving conditions, 2004 Ford Mustang should accelerate faster than 1964 Toyota Crown.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2004 Ford Mustang weights approximately 43 kg more than 1964 Toyota Crown.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.

Let's talk about torque, 2004 Ford Mustang (298 Nm) has 153 more torque (in Nm) than 1964 Toyota Crown. (145 Nm). This means 2004 Ford Mustang will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1964 Toyota Crown.
